# Service Accounts: String Extraction

The `extract-i18n` script pulls translatable strings from all Bramblewick repos and pushes them to the Glossa service. It runs under the `i18n-extractor` service account. Do not run it under your personal account; Glossa rate-limits individual users aggressively. The account has write access to the staging catalog only. Set the token in your shell before invoking the script. The current staging token is below.

API key for kahap-kafog: zpat15_6qzxZ7YR8aDwjmp

Night-shift staff: Floor 4 of the Tellhaven Building opens this week. After 21:00, access is via the rear stairwell only; the lifts are locked out overnight during the settling period. Complete a walk-through of the new floor once per shift and log it. The stairwell keypad accepts the code below.

badge for yahop-fawep: bdg-XBKXI-68071

Hey Tomas — handing over Bucketeer, our A/B assignment service. Main gotcha: stale assignments after an experiment is archived; flush the variant cache and the complaints stop. Don't touch the hashing salt, ever. Escalations go to the Growth platform channel. Everything else you'd need is written up on the internal wiki page here.

wiki page, bawig-yawep: https://jenkins.nelvrotech.local/ticket/build/projects/view/view/pages/view/a285c2b5588ad4f337d9b5f2

Handover: dark mode for the Ledgervane admin dashboard. Theme tokens live in the shared package; the toggle persists per user and falls back to the OS preference. Known gap: charts still render light-mode gridlines, ticket is filed. Rollout is behind a flag at 50%. The current theming and flag settings the service reads are listed below.

config for hawip-bahop:
[fendor]
host = fendor.paliqworks.corp
user = fendor_svc
database = fendor_prod